Five Hundred Acres (1997)

The 1997 short film "Five Hundred Acres" takes viewers on a captivating journey through the vast landscapes of Australia. Narrated by the talented Kate Fisher, this 8-minute film showcases the beauty and diversity of the country's 500-acre property. From rolling hills to lush forests, viewers are treated to stunning aerial shots that highlight the natural splendor of the land.

Released on April 26, 1997, "Five Hundred Acres" provides a unique perspective on the Australian countryside, offering viewers a glimpse into the rich history and culture of the region. The film captures the essence of rural life, showcasing the hard work and dedication of those who call the land home.

Throughout the film, Fisher's narration adds a personal touch, drawing viewers in and painting a vivid picture of the land and its inhabitants. Her soothing voice guides viewers through the breathtaking scenes, creating a sense of connection to the land and its people.

Overall, "Five Hundred Acres" is a visually stunning and emotionally engaging film that offers a glimpse into the beauty of Australia's countryside. With Fisher's captivating storytelling and the film's breathtaking cinematography, viewers are transported to a world of natural wonder and timeless beauty.

For a short film, "Five Hundred Acres" packs a powerful punch, leaving a lasting impression on all who watch it. Whether you're a nature lover, a history buff, or simply someone who appreciates a good story, this film is sure to captivate and inspire.
